Nigerian forward Victor Osimhen will be retrning to club action when Napoli visit Serie A new boys Genoa at the Stadio Luigi Ferraris on Saturday (today), PUNCH Sports Extra reports.
Osimhen scored a hat-trick as the Eagles wrapped up the 2023 African Cup of Nations qualifiers with a comfortable 6-0 victory against Sao Tome and Principe at Nest of Champions in Uyo, Akwa-Ibom state, on Sunday ending the qualifying campaign with 15 points, scoring 22 goals, and conceding 4.
Napoli will be hoping to bounce back from a defeat to Lazio last time out.
Last season’s topscorer, Osimhen picked up where he left off this season by scoring three goals in the first two games before he was held at the Diego Armando Maradona Stadium where they lost 2-1 to Lazio.
The Partenopei got into several promising situations but could not capitalise on an evening when Khvicha Kvaratskhelia and Osimhen could not come up trumps.
The Nigeria international’s confidence however will be at an all time high after he sent three into the back of the net for the Eagles to ensure they had a comfortable result in Uyo and confirm his spot as the the top scorer in the qualifiers with 10 goals, 5 more than Senegal’s Sadio Mane in second.
Genoa have had a tough start to the 2023/24 Serie A season, losing twice in their opening three games, and they now have to find a way past last season’s defending champions.
Gilardino’s team stunned Lazio 1-0 at the Olimpico in gameweek two, but a 4-1 hammering against Fiorentina and a 1-0 loss at Torino have slightly diminished the excitement of beating Maurizio Sarri’s men.
The league’s new boys seek a giant scalp on Saturday when they welcome the Scudetto holders to Liguria in gameweek four.
Securing a stunning victory over the Partenopei will be Serie A’s shock result of the campaign so far, as Gilardino’s men seek their first home victory since returning to the big time.
The Rossoblu lost only one game at the Luigi Ferraris in the Serie B last term, conceding 10 times in 19 games, a statistic they are unlikely to match or better this season.
